    I have found that I have had a 100% success rate doing the the following when I use the bike, in this order precisely: 1. Turn off Bluetooth on my phone 2. Clear the cache on the specialized app 3. Turn on the bike 4. Turn on Bluetooth only AFTER the bike is on 5. Open the app. 1 and 2 are...
